Halloween goods are selling at an unprecedented low price.

Báo Tuổi TrẻBáo Tuổi Trẻ30/10/2024

There's an abundant supply of goods for Halloween, prices are stable, and many new items are available. However, sales are significantly slower than in previous years. Many vendors are feeling extremely anxious.

Seller It is believed that due to the difficult economic situation this year, many customers are choosing to skip the Halloween season (which takes place on October 31st) or only decorate minimally, instead focusing their efforts on Christmas.

Many new items are available at stable prices, but they're not selling well.

According to Tuoi Tre Online 's observations on October 30th, shops specializing in Halloween decorations and toys on streets such as Tran Quang Khai, Nguyen Thi Minh Khai (District 1), Hai Ba Trung (District 3), Hai Thuong Lan Ong (District 5)... displayed a wide variety of "spooky" products in diverse designs and types.

Accordingly, traditional decorative items such as pumpkin lanterns are sold for between 35,000 and 80,000 VND per piece. Items like spiderwebs are also sold for around 40,000 VND. Masks, ranging from scary to cute styles, cost between 30,000 and 100,000 VND per piece.

Besides the usual spooky decorations and toys, this year many shops are selling masks of famous football players like Ronaldo and Messi, priced at around 35,000 VND each.

Ms. Tran Thao, the owner of a shop on Hai Thuong Lan Ong Street, said that for this year's holiday season, she imported about 100 celebrity masks. To date, most of them have been sold, with the masks being particularly popular among young boys.

However, according to Ms. Thao, the revenue from these items is insignificant compared to previous years.

Similarly, despite proactively reducing the amount of goods imported and not importing expensive mannequins due to concerns about purchasing power during this year's Halloween festival, Ms. Doan Thi Huong, representative of Tra Huong decoration store (Thu Duc City, Ho Chi Minh City), is also quite worried as the number of customers is lower than expected, with the risk of unsold and excess inventory.

The best-selling items during this period are mainly simple, inexpensive products priced under 50,000 VND, such as face masks, pumpkin-shaped candy containers, etc., and the majority of customers are young people. - Photo: NHAT XUAN

"Every year, shopping starts a week before the holiday, with bustling activity every day, but this year it's completely deserted, even though we've tried to keep prices stable. After October 31st, it's like all the goods will be put into storage," Ms. Huong said disappointedly.

Meanwhile, Mr. Nguyen Toan, the owner of another shop on Hai Thuong Lan Ong Street, said that sales this year have been unprecedentedly slow.

"Last year, revenue dropped by half compared to its heyday. However, this year sales are even slower and have decreased further," he lamented.

It's all because of the difficult economic situation.

According to Ms. Thao, due to the difficult economic situation this year, many places are skipping Halloween, either not decorating at all or decorating only minimally, and focusing their efforts on Christmas decorations.

"This year's customers are mainly young people and children brought by their parents to shop for items for the school festival. Many schools also follow the example of international schools in organizing this day for children."

"Therefore, the best-selling items are costume accessories like masks and candy bowls priced under 50,000 VND, while the rest sell slowly," Ms. Thao said.

"Every year, cafes, bars, restaurants, etc., usually invest in and search for extravagant Halloween decorations such as million-dollar ghosts or giant ghosts to increase the 'horror' atmosphere. However, this year, the number of customers has decreased significantly because many places have announced closures or reduced business, so they are not enthusiastic about decorating," said Mr. Nguyen Toan.

According to Tuoi Tre Online , many shops selling decorations and costumes are quiet despite being in the peak holiday season. Halloween decorations and costumes are being sold sporadically by vendors, mixed in with Christmas items such as snowmen, Christmas trees, and reindeer…

In fact, many stores are skipping selling Halloween items and choosing to display only Christmas decorations, even though the holiday is still almost two months away.
